Cinemark Celebrates National Popcorn Day with a $5 Bring Your Own Bucket Deal
This January 19th, Cinemark is celebrating National Popcorn Day with a unique offer: Bring Your Own Bucket for just $5 of popcorn. Forget the usual overpriced movie theater concessions; for a mere five dollars, you can fill your own container with as much popcorn as it can hold.
While January might be a slower month at the cinema, this deal is hard to resist. Whether you’re catching an awards contender or a family-friendly film like *Henry Danger: The Movie*, this is a significant discount. The only catch? Cinemark sets a reasonable limit of 400 ounces – roughly three times the capacity of their largest popcorn bucket – and reserves the right to refuse containers deemed a potential health risk. So, while you can use practically any kitchen container, leave the trash bags and wheelbarrows at home.
David Haywood, Cinemark’s SVP of Food & Beverage, enthusiastically comments on the promotion: “Popcorn has always been the star of movie theater concessions, though popcorn vessels have become an award-worthy supporting actor. We are excited for everyone to get creative with this campaign and show off their choice of container while enjoying the iconic snack alongside a great film.”
This deal represents a considerable saving compared to Cinemark’s usual XL popcorn prices, which hover around $12. While you’re limited to one fill-up per bucket, it’s a fantastic opportunity to enjoy a beloved movie snack without breaking the bank.
